Loved it!
Rated 4.5 by Sanjay Punjabi
Stayed here from Sept 8 to Sept 9, 2017. Room No 430. Here are my observations: 11) Excellent and lavish breakfast buffet spread. Medu Wada, Idli Sambar, Dosas and Omelettes made to order, Aloo Parathas, Pooris, Jeera Aloo, Sauteed vegetables, Porridge, Chocolate Pancake, Chicken Sausage, Cornflakes, Fresh fruits, Fresh and Canned juices, Chicken salami, Sprouted beans, Flavoured and plain yogurt, Veg Upma, Shir Khurma, Croissants, Danish Pastry, Chocolate Doughnuts, Cinnamon cake. Less lavish than Radisson Blue, more than Holiday Inn. 1) Mid sized rooms. Good leg space. 2) Queen size beds. Thick high width mattresses. Sparkling white. Fair pillows – neither too lumpy nor too stiff. Good sleep quality. 3) Window overlooking a scenic road side and distant mountain view. Long and wide glass pane. 5) Inadequate number of ceiling bulbs and not very effective bedside lamps. Yellow light bulbs. Lighting could’ve been better 6) LG 26 inches LCDTV. Didn’t check for HD Channels. 7) A bathtub sized bathroom. Too compact for comfort. Not too many frills. Shampoos, body gels and soap bars. Two sided shaving mirror. Normal shower. 8) Unlimited no of bottled water available on demand. Highly appreciable. 9) Great functioning wifi. 10) Great functioning Air conditioner. Way to go.
